The Minnesota State Patrol said a 21-year-old woman was killed Tuesday after her vehicle hit a guardrail and then another vehicle on Interstate 694 in Arden Hills.
According to the crash report from the State Patrol, a white Subaru Legacy with three occupants was travelling west on Interstate 694 at Highway 10 around 6:26 p.m.
The State Patrol said the Subaru crossed from the right lane to the left shoulder of the road and made contact with the guardrail, causing the vehicle to roll over and make contact with a Honda CR-V.
The driver of the Honda, the vehicle’s lone occupant, was not injured in the crash.
However, the driver of the Subaru, Fatuma Yussuf Sharif-Isaack of Brooklyn Park, was killed as a result of the crash. State Patrol said she had not been wearing her seatbelt when the crash occured.
The two other occupants of the vehicles, a 20-year-old woman and a 21-year-old woman, sustained non-life-threatening injuries.
